摘 要:为了利用简支梁损伤状态的一阶曲率模态对其进行损伤识别,通过结构位移计算推导了简支梁损伤前后在分布惯性力作用下节点的曲率模态理论值,提出利用曲率模态差指标作为标识量进行损伤定位,并基于简支梁损伤前后节点曲率模态值的变化规律建立了计算损伤程度的计算式。针对实际工程中无法获取结构原始模态参数的问题,提出采用函数拟合构建未损伤状态曲率模态曲线的方法。通过一简支梁数值算例,设置多个损伤工况进行损伤识别,结果表明该方法能有效识别简支梁的各处损伤。The first mode of damage state was used to identify the damage degree of simple supported beams.The theoretical value of modal curvature of beam structures under distributed inertial force was deduced by the structural displacement calculation.The damage location was identified by the modal curvature difference,and the expression between damage degree and node curvature modal value before and after structural damage is established.For the original modal parameters of the structure beam,the method of constructing curvature modal curve of simple support⁃ed beam in healthy state by function fitting was proposed.Through the numerical case of a simple supported beam,the results of which show that the damage identification method has high accuracy.
